No Salary Discussion in My Appraisal — What’s Your Experience?
In my appraisal meeting, they didn’t ask or discuss my expectations about my salary or hike percentage. The entire discussion was only about feedback and performance review. After the meeting, I asked why they didn’t allow me to share my expectations or reveal my hike numbers. They told me that the hike numbers would be decided only by the owner and then they would inform me. I feel an appraisal meeting should include open discussion about both performance and future expectations. What are your thoughts? Does this happen in your company too?

I like the attendance bonus which I believe hardly any other company pays like I Energizer Most important for every employee salary is on time. To be very honest it's very difficult time for everyone. I hope everyone is safe and healthy. Basically, If I talk about support through COVID -19 Lockdown from I Energizer I must say yes they are supporting as much as they could. They did sanetize the premises, sanitizer are available at entry gate even you could see at production floor. Also they are supporting emotionally by saying that no worries our job is safe and everything will be normal soon. The Thing which I didn't like about I Energizer at the lockdown situation is about the salary I got to know that I Energizer they are going to pay our salary in full (ONLY BASIC ) for this month on 7th of April and the remaining like attendence bonus for February month , Incentive for February month will get once the process re-open. My question is why not now? We all are not financially strong we people have to plan a budget everything according to our salary. All of a sudden when you get to know this month you won't get the salary which we were getting every month then it's difficult for that particular month and will be short on budget.

First of all don't trust the positive reviews..now come to the negative reviews...so salary deduction is taken on small things.If a punch in punch out is missed and if the employee has worked the entire day then still there will be a deduction for that day...the lift is always closed...whether someone is handicapped or a pregnant lady. Parking facility is paid and you have to pay 40 Rs for two wheeler and 80 Rs for four wheeler on a daily basis...there is no sick leave policy... the cafeteria is over charged and the food quality is also bad... please avoid this company please
